Product description CD > POPULAR MUSIC > MOVIE SOUNDTRACK .com No matter whether or not you think Sylvester Stallone should have gone back to the Rocky trough one more time, this soundtrack is fun because it's basically a collection of music from all the past movies in the saga, ending with Three 6 Mafiaยs rap contribution to Rocky Balboa, "It's a Fight." The CD starts off with Bill Conti's "Gonna Fly Now (Theme from Rocky)," which remains so totally awesome that we can only bow to its 1970s brilliance; a 2006 remix tagged on at the end doesn't improve on it. Oddly, the sequencing isn't chronological, maybe so the two best-known tracks--the original theme and Survivor's "Eye of the Tiger," from Rocky III--could start off the CD with a one-two punch. But that also means that we zig-zag back and forth in the Rocky saga. James Brown's "Living in America" (from Rocky IV) has aged rather well, but the compilers realized Bill Conti's proto-disco score for the first installment still fares the best, and so five tracks are pulled from it (compared to just one from Rocky V). That old warhorse's still got some juice. --Elisabeth Vincentelli

Previous "best of" releases by both Volcano/BMG Heritage ('Ultimate Survivor', 2004) and Sony BMG ('The Best Of', 2006) have left me wanting more from "Eye Of The Tiger" and "Burning Heart". While these recent masters have improved over the original releases on CD, the mastering jobs still have left these songs sounding rather flat with little depth and punch. They had more potential.Thanks to the wonderful mastering courtesy of Capitol Records, the sound on these songs on this release is AMAZING! Listen to those opening guitar riffs in "Eye Of The Tiger", and you won't believe that this song was released in 1982. It's the best I've heard these songs sound ever! The best available maybe, but not as good as it could be.
I really enjoy this compilation. The songs that have been remastered sound fantastic. I also have "The Rocky Story" CDย The Rocky Story: The Original Soundtrack Songs From The Rocky Movies (Soundtrack Anthology) ย but I think this album (The Best of Rocky) has better sound quality. I thought the sound bytes from the movies would add a fun tone to the album but I don't think they were handled very well. Whoever did the editing to bring the various bits together probably wasn't a Rocky fan. Some of the sound clips don't fit well with the songs that precede it or follow it. And the actual sound clips themselves aren't edited very well. Most of them come off as too short and sound like they were chopped off right at the end of the syllable which gives it a harsh quality as opposed to a nice flow through the story.
